commit-template-idea-plugin → Intellij IDEA git-commit-plugin 快速使用 安装插件 使用命令showGitCommit打开插件输入框 输入commit 信息,将会自动生成 Commit Message 信息。 commit-template-idea-plugin 快速使用 安装插件 提交时点击 Create commit message 根据提醒输入内容 完成 小结 一段规整信息有效的 Commit M...
“git show”命令用于显示一个提交的详细信息,包括与上次提交的差异(增删的文件和代码行数)。 命令格式:git show 示例: “` $ git show 0123abcd… commit 0123abcd… Author: John Doe Date: Mon Sep 20 14:00:00 2021 +0800 This is the first commit message. diff –git a/file.txt b/file.txt ...
git commit [file1] [file2] ... -m [message] 提交工作区自上次commit之后的变化,直接到仓库区 git commit -a 提交时显示所有diff信息 git commit -v 使用一次新的commit,替代上一次提交 如果代码没有任何新变化,则用来改写上一次commit的提交信息 git commit --amend -m [message] 重做上一次commit,并包...
例如使用于的项目管理系统的唯一ID,在commit message中可以填写影响的jira_id,若要开启该功能需要先打通jira与gitlab。 四、Vscode 集成 首先需要去 Vscode 插件市场搜索 git-commit-plugin 并且进行安装。安装完之后可以使用组合键 Command + Shift + P 呼出 指令行,并键入指令 show git commit template 或者点击 ...
commit message通常有几行组成,第一行称为subject,其余的称为body。在git log或者git show中,可以分别用pretty format %s和%b获取到,也可以用%B同时获取到两者。 git log --pretty='%s%b%B' 由于之前没有仔细研究pretty format,一直不知道%b和%B的作用,导致在有需要获取完整commit message的时候走了一些弯...
2. git show:git show命令用于查看指定commit的详细信息。通过给git show命令传入commit的ID(SHA)或者分支名,可以查看该commit的具体内容和修改的文件。git show会显示commit的详细信息,包括作者、提交时间、commit message等,还会显示commit中修改的文件和具体的修改内容。
$ git commit-m[message]# 提交暂存区的指定文件到仓库区 $ git commit[file1][file2]...-m[message]# 提交工作区自上次commit之后的变化,直接到仓库区 $ git commit-a # 提交时显示所有diff信息 $ git commit-v #将add和commit合为一步 $ git commit-am'message'# 使用一次新的commit,替代上一次提交...
除了使用Commitizen信息交互工具来帮助我们规范Commit Message之外,我们也可以使用编译器自带的可视化提交工具。接下来,将会介绍VSCode可视化提交工具的使用方法。 在VSCode的EXTENSIONS中找到 git-commit-plugin插件,点击install进行安装。 安装完成之后,可以通过git add添加要提交的文件,接着,在Source Control点击show git comm...
一般情况下每个commit都会有一段commit log message。message可能有一行内容,可能有多行内容,中间可能会有空白行。在第一个空白行前面的部分称为subject,之后的部分称为body。subject和body在git log或者git show的输出format中分别可以用%s和%b获得,也可以用%B同时获得subject和body,等价于%s%b。在...
A commit message is descriptive text that is added to the commit object by the developer who made the commit. It has a title line, and an optional body. Let's print out the details of an existing commit using thegit show commandto demonstrate the anatomy of a commit message: ...